Steps to complete the signing process on Android
To sign a document on your Android device using airSlate SignNow, follow these steps:
- Download and install the airSlate SignNow app from the Google Play Store.
- Open the app and log in to your account or create a new one if you are a first-time user.
- Upload the document you need to sign by selecting it from your device or cloud storage.
- Once the document is uploaded, tap on it to open it.
- Fill out any required fields by tapping on them and entering the necessary information.
- To add your signature, select the signature field and choose to draw, type, or upload your signature.
- After signing, review the document to ensure all information is accurate.
- Save the document and share it with others if needed, either through email or by generating a shareable link.
Legal use of eSignatures in the United States
eSignatures are legally recognized across the United States under the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ce (ESIGN) Act and the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act (UETA). This means that documents signed electronically hold the same legal weight as those signed with a handwritten signature. When using airSlate SignNow, you can be confident that your eSignature complies with these regulations, ensuring the validity of your signed documents.
